Analysis

In 2024, inbound internationally mobile students from south america: students in Brazil stood at 659. That is the highest value across all 11 years on record.

That represents a change of up 4.6% on the previous year and up 24.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, inbound internationally mobile students from south america: students in Brazil peaked at 659 in 2024 and was at its lowest, 531, in 2014.

Brazil ranks 2nd of 105 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 11 years of available data.

Inbound internationally mobile students from South America: Students in Brazil, year by year

Annual values for Inbound internationally mobile students from South America: Students from Argentina, female (number) in Brazil, 2014 to 2024.
Year Value Change
2014 531
2015 557 +4.9%
2016 558 +0.2%
2017 551 -1.3%
2018 543 -1.5%
2019 552 +1.7%
2020 587 +6.3%
2021 568 -3.2%
2022 583 +2.6%
2023 630 +8.1%
2024 659 +4.6%
